Receptionist / Administrator
Location: Fitzwilliam House-20-22 St Mary’s Axe, London.
Hours: Monday to Friday 8-4.30pm. Weekend cover as part of rota.
Reporting to: Facilities Manager, BPP College of Professional Studies Limited
Job Purpose: To provide a professional, efficient and welcoming reception area, ensuring exceptional customer focused standards are delivered at all times. To provide efficient and accurate administration support as required.
Key Responsibilities and Accountabilities
Customer Service & support services, duties will include but not be limited to:
- Meeting and greeting customers with a helpful, friendly and efficient manner
- Ensure the reception area is kept clear and tidy at all times
- Provide a customer focused, flexible and responsive front desk service adhering to departmental requirements at all times
- Ensure onsite customer service queries and issues are resolved to an exceptional standard both promptly and efficiently as directed by relevant divisions procedures
- Handle and provide a satisfactory solution to all customer enquiries including elevating enquiries to Management as appropriate
- Act as a Super User for the Mitel phone system, to assist with the set up and to provide phone functionality training for new starters
- Manage bookings for onsite meeting rooms, provide refreshments/make provision for catering requests, log incoming deliveries and couriers in log book and advise recipient, organise couriers/taxis as required, operate a lost property system for the campus
- Answer and transfer internal and external telephone calls
- Provide the first point of contact for customers building queries and liaise with Facilities Manager/Assistants to ensure a prompt resolution
- Cover colleagues’ absence as directed by Facilities Manager.
Health & Safety
- Act as a Fire Marshall
- Provide H&S induction training for BPP staff.
- Maintain all necessary Health & Safety paperwork as directed by Facilities Manager.
- Ability to deal with emergency situations with a logical approach and in accordance with the disaster recovery plans.
Administration Services
- Undertake general administration tasks as directed by the Facilities Manager.
- Provide administrative support to the College’s Student Records Team assisting with:
- Enrolment, registration and database management.
